In the data engineering group, we provide software for the rest of Metaweb and the Freebase data community. This software ranges from data mining and data import to crowd-sourcing applications. If you're looking to contribute to a production-level code base in a substantive way, where your work will be used by a large audience, this will be a good summer internship for you.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Building production-level software using test-driven, agile development methods
- Coding mostly in Python
- Developing consumer-facing features from end-to-end
- Designing and implementing novel methods for parsing and mining large data sets
- Constantly refining the engineering process of your team to realize greater efficiencies
- Working within a multidisciplinary team of researchers, data analysts, database specialists, and product managers.
